Fortuneclock Casino stands out with its incredibly generous welcome bonuses and ongoing promotions that cater to both new and returning players. Upon signing up, you can take advantage of an enticing bonus package that significantly boosts your initial bankroll. Regular promotions, including free spins and loyalty rewards, ensure there's always something exciting at fortune clock, making it a top choice for casino enthusiasts seeking value and variety. At LegendSpin Casino, players are treated to a dazzling array of slot games that cater to every taste and preference. From classic fruit machines to immersive video slots featuring captivating storylines and dynamic graphics, there's something for everyone to enjoy. Discover the excitement for yourself at legendspin casino and spin your way to unforgettable wins! Step into the thrilling world of gaming at MaronBet Casino, where excitement meets opportunity with their generous welcome bonuses! New players can kick off their adventure with an enticing offer that amplifies their chances of winning big right from the start. Don't miss out—explore the excitement and revel in the rewards at maronbet today! MaxiSpin Casino offers an impressive array of slots that cater to every player’s taste, from classic fruit machines to cutting-edge video slots with immersive graphics and captivating storylines. Whether you're a fan of high volatility or prefer the comfort of steady wins, you'll find an extensive selection that keeps the excitement alive. Discover the thrill of spinning the reels at maxispin and unlock endless entertainment opportunities. At SpinToWin Casino, exceptional customer support is at the forefront of our mission, ensuring that your gaming experience is as seamless as possible. With a dedicated team available 24/7, help is just a click away, whether you have a question about gameplay or need assistance with withdrawals. Discover the excitement and reliability of top-notch service at spintowin! At TenBet Casino, players are treated to an impressive array of slot games that cater to every taste and preference, ensuring an exhilarating gaming experience. With everything from classic fruit machines to cutting-edge video slots featuring captivating themes and immersive graphics, there's always something new to discover. For those looking to explore this vibrant selection, visit tenbet casino and embark on an unforgettable gaming journey. At Cripto365 Casino, players can enjoy the thrill of gaming without the anxiety of waiting for their winnings. With a commitment to fast payouts, this innovative online casino ensures that players receive their earnings swiftly and securely, allowing for a seamless gaming experience. Discover more about their exceptional services at cripto365, where your enjoyment and satisfaction are the top priorities. At Fat Pirate Casino, new players are greeted with a treasure trove of generous welcome bonuses that make the adventure even more exhilarating. With enticing offers designed to boost your gameplay, you'll find yourself sailing through a world of thrilling slots and table games in no time. Discover the bounty awaiting you at fat pirate and set sail toward your big wins! At Grosvenor Casino, customer support is paramount, ensuring that every player enjoys a seamless gaming experience. With a dedicated team available around the clock, assistance is just a click away for any inquiries or concerns. Explore their offerings and feel confident in your gaming journey by visiting grosvenor casino. Experience the thrill of gaming on the go with the MrWest Casino mobile app, where convenience meets excitement. Seamlessly designed for both new and seasoned players, this app offers an extensive array of games and promotions right at your fingertips. Discover more about the exceptional features of this platform by visiting mrwest casino today. Dive into the exhilarating world of Non-GamStop Slots, where generous welcome bonuses await to elevate your gaming experience! With enticing offers that can boost your bankroll right from the start, you’ll find that every spin is filled with potential. Explore the thrill of endless possibilities at a non-gamstopslots casino and unlock extraordinary rewards that keep the excitement alive! At Spinny Casino, VIP rewards redefine the gaming experience, offering exclusive benefits and luxurious perks tailored for the most dedicated players. From personalized account managers to tailored promotions and exceptional cashback offers, every detail at spinny casino is designed to elevate your journey, making you feel like a true high roller. Discover a world where your loyalty is celebrated and every spin is rewarded with a touch of elegance. At FishandSpins Casino, players can enjoy their favorite games with the confidence that comes from robust security measures and a commitment to fair play. Utilizing advanced encryption technology, the casino ensures that all personal and financial information remains safe, while regular audits guarantee that every game is fair and transparent. Discover a safe gaming environment at fishandspins casino, where your trust and enjoyment are top priorities. At LuckyPays Casino, new players are greeted with an array of generous welcome bonuses that set the stage for an exhilarating gaming experience. This enticing offer not only boosts your initial deposits but also enhances your chances of winning big right from the start. Discover the thrill of online gaming by visiting luckypays casino and take advantage of these remarkable bonuses today! Non-GamStop casinos offer players a secure and fair gaming experience, ensuring that every spin and deal is protected by state-of-the-art encryption technology. Players can enjoy a diverse range of games knowing that these platforms are committed to transparency and responsible gaming practices. Discover the excitement of gaming without restrictions at non-gamstop casinos casino, where your safety and enjoyment are top priorities. At Nika Casino, exceptional customer support is at the forefront of their commitment to providing a seamless gaming experience. Whether you have questions about games, deposits, or promotions, their dedicated team is available around the clock to assist you. For more information on their services, visit nika casino and discover how they prioritize your needs. Die mobile Gaming-App von whizzspin casino bietet ein unvergessliches Spielerlebnis, das sich perfekt für unterwegs eignet. Mit einer benutzerfreundlichen Oberfläche und einer Vielzahl von spannenden Spielen ermöglicht die App, jederzeit und überall in die Welt des Glücksspiels einzutauchen. Egal, ob Sie Spielautomaten oder klassische Casino-Spiele bevorzugen, die Anwendung sorgt für eine nahtlose und fesselnde Unterhaltung auf Ihrem Smartphone. Das betfrost Casino zeichnet sich nicht nur durch sein vielfältiges Spielangebot aus, sondern auch durch die blitzschnellen Auszahlungen, die den Spielern eine reibungslose und angenehme Erfahrung garantieren. Dank modernster Technologie und kundenfreundlicher Zahlungsoptionen können Gewinne in kürzester Zeit auf das Konto der Spieler überwiesen werden, was das Spielen noch attraktiver macht. Vertrauen Sie auf betfrost, wenn es um sichere und schnelle Auszahlungen geht! Bij zinx casino worden VIP-spelers in de watten gelegd met exclusieve beloningen en op maat gemaakte ervaringen. Als lid van het VIP-programma profiteert u van persoonlijke accountmanagers, verhoogde inzetlimieten, en speciale promoties die perfect aansluiten op uw speelvoorkeuren. Ontdek de luxe van gamen op het hoogste niveau en laat u verrassen door de aantrekkelijke voordelen die het VIP-lidmaatschap te bieden heeft. En Glorion Casino, la seguridad y el juego justo son prioridades absolutas. Con medidas avanzadas de protección y auditorías regulares, los jugadores pueden disfrutar de una experiencia de juego segura y transparente. Para más información sobre cómo asegurar tus apuestas, visita glorion.

How Complex Problems Shape Modern Pathfinding in Games

Pathfinding has been a cornerstone of game development, enabling characters and entities to navigate virtual worlds efficiently and believably. As games have evolved from simple maze-like environments to expansive, dynamic worlds, the techniques behind pathfinding have had to adapt and become more sophisticated. This article explores how complex problems in game environments influence modern pathfinding algorithms, blending mathematical insights with practical examples such as the innovative the clownfish multiplier game.

1. Introduction: The Evolution of Pathfinding in Modern Games

a. Historical overview of pathfinding techniques

Early in game development, pathfinding relied on straightforward algorithms such as grid-based searches and simple heuristics. Techniques like A* emerged in the late 20th century, offering a significant step forward by balancing optimality and computational efficiency. These methods enabled characters to navigate straightforward environments, such as maze-like puzzles or static maps, with predictable results.

b. The increasing complexity of game worlds and challenges

As hardware improved, developers expanded worlds with dynamic terrains, destructible environments, and emergent gameplay scenarios. This complexity introduced unpredictable obstacles and changing conditions, rendering traditional pathfinding methods insufficient. For instance, open-world games like The Witcher 3 or Red Dead Redemption 2 demand algorithms that adapt in real-time, considering both static and dynamic elements.

c. Purpose and scope of the article

This article explores how complex problems have driven innovation in pathfinding algorithms. By examining foundational principles, mathematical concepts, and real-world examples, including the modern game the clownfish multiplier game, we highlight the importance of probabilistic and adaptive methods in navigating today’s intricate virtual worlds.

2. Understanding the Foundations of Pathfinding Algorithms

a. Basic algorithms: A*, Dijkstra, and their principles

Dijkstra’s algorithm, developed in the 1950s, computes the shortest path from a starting point to all other nodes in a weighted graph, ensuring optimal routes in static environments. Building upon this, A* introduces heuristics—estimates of the remaining distance—to prioritize exploration efficiently. Both algorithms excel in predictable settings but face limitations when environments become highly dynamic or complex.

b. The importance of heuristics and optimization

Heuristics guide algorithms like A* to prune unnecessary pathways, reducing computation time. For example, Euclidean distance is a common heuristic in open terrains. Optimization techniques, including pruning and caching, further enhance performance, yet they often struggle to maintain efficiency amid unpredictable obstacles or massive environments.

c. Limitations of traditional methods in complex environments

Traditional algorithms are often computationally intensive when environments feature numerous dynamic obstacles, irregular terrains, or require real-time recalculations. As game worlds grow more expansive and unpredictable, these methods can become bottlenecks, prompting researchers and developers to seek more adaptable and probabilistic solutions.

3. The Impact of Complex Problems on Modern Pathfinding

a. How complexity influences algorithm design

In response to complex environments, algorithms have shifted towards probabilistic models that incorporate randomness and learning. For instance, instead of deterministic path calculations, modern systems may generate multiple candidate routes, evaluate their probabilities, and adapt based on environmental feedback. This approach better mirrors real-world navigation challenges, such as avoiding unpredictable obstacles or responding to emergent threats.

b. The role of randomness and probabilistic models

Randomness introduces variability that allows algorithms to explore diverse pathways, avoiding local minima and adapting to environmental changes. Probabilistic models, such as Markov Decision Processes, enable agents to evaluate potential outcomes based on stochastic processes, improving robustness in uncertain conditions. An example can be seen in dynamically changing terrains where static paths quickly become invalid, necessitating probabilistic re-routing.

c. Examples of complex problem scenarios in games

  • Navigating crowded marketplaces with moving NPCs and dynamic obstacles
  • Adapting to destructible environments where terrain can change mid-route
  • Managing AI units in large-scale strategy games with evolving goals and threats

These scenarios demand algorithms that go beyond static calculations, incorporating probabilistic reasoning and adaptive learning to generate feasible and efficient paths in real-time.

4. Mathematical Concepts Underpinning Advanced Pathfinding

a. The law of large numbers and its relevance to sampling in pathfinding

The law of large numbers states that, as the number of samples increases, the average of those samples tends to converge to the expected value. In pathfinding, this principle underpins sampling-based algorithms like Probabilistic Roadmaps (PRMs) and Rapidly-exploring Random Trees (RRTs). These methods generate numerous random samples of the environment to construct feasible routes, relying on statistical convergence to identify optimal or near-optimal paths over time.

b. Distribution models: uniform distribution and expected outcomes

Uniform distributions assume all potential samples or routes are equally likely, simplifying analysis but sometimes overlooking environmental biases. For example, in a game environment with uneven terrain, weighting samples based on terrain difficulty can improve path quality. Expectation calculations help predict the most probable successful routes, guiding decision-making in uncertain scenarios.

c. Variance and uncertainty management in dynamic environments

Variance quantifies the spread of possible outcomes, and managing it is crucial when environments are unpredictable. Techniques like Monte Carlo sampling allow AI systems to evaluate multiple potential paths, estimate their variances, and choose routes that balance risk and efficiency. This probabilistic approach ensures better adaptability, especially in settings where obstacles appear unexpectedly or terrain shifts dynamically.

5. Incorporating Real-World Data and Variability

a. Handling unpredictable obstacles and terrain

Modern pathfinding algorithms must contend with obstacles that can appear or vanish unexpectedly. Dynamic obstacle detection, combined with real-time updates, allows agents to re-evaluate routes on-the-fly. Techniques such as sensor integration and environment sampling enable AI to react adaptively, much like a real-world vehicle navigating through traffic with constantly changing conditions.

b. Adaptive algorithms that learn from environment changes

Machine learning approaches, including neural networks, empower pathfinding systems to learn from past experiences. For example, reinforcement learning allows agents to develop policies that adapt to environmental variations over time, improving efficiency and robustness. This is especially valuable in procedurally generated worlds or games with unpredictable player behaviors.

c. Case study: Fish Road’s dynamic routing challenges

Fish Road exemplifies modern pathfinding’s complexity by presenting a game environment where routing decisions depend on real-time factors like player actions, environmental hazards, and probabilistic outcomes. Developers employ advanced statistical methods and adaptive algorithms to ensure smooth navigation despite these challenges, illustrating the practical application of the mathematical principles discussed earlier. Such systems demonstrate the importance of integrating probabilistic models to handle dynamic, unpredictable scenarios effectively.

6. Modern Techniques Inspired by Complex Problems

a. Probabilistic Roadmaps (PRMs) and Rapidly-exploring Random Trees (RRTs)

PRMs and RRTs are sampling-based algorithms that generate feasible paths by randomly exploring the environment. PRMs build a network of sampled valid points, connecting them based on proximity, while RRTs rapidly explore large spaces by extending trees towards random samples. Both methods leverage statistical sampling and are highly effective in high-dimensional or complex environments, making them suitable for modern, expansive game worlds.

b. Machine learning approaches and neural networks

Machine learning models, especially neural networks, can predict optimal routes based on vast datasets of previous navigation scenarios. In gaming, neural networks can learn to anticipate environmental changes and adjust pathfinding strategies accordingly. This approach fosters more natural and efficient AI behaviors, especially in unpredictable or procedurally generated environments.

c. Hybrid models combining multiple strategies

Combining deterministic algorithms with probabilistic and machine learning methods results in hybrid models capable of balancing efficiency, adaptability, and accuracy. For instance, a game might use A* for initial path calculation, then apply RRTs for dynamic replanning, while neural networks refine decision-making based on real-time data. Such integrations exemplify how complex problems inspire multifaceted solutions in modern game development.

7. The Role of Randomness and Statistical Principles in Pathfinding

a. How sampling and probabilistic models improve decision-making

Sampling introduces diversity in candidate routes, allowing algorithms to explore multiple possibilities rather than fixate on a single path. Probabilistic models evaluate the likelihood of success for each route, enabling systems to select the most promising options even amid uncertainty. This approach enhances robustness, especially in environments where obstacles and terrain are constantly changing.